Understanding Fat Breast Augmentation

What is Fat Breast Augmentation?

Fat breast augmentation, also known as autologous fat transfer breast augmentation, is a procedure where fat is harvested from one area of the patient's body, such as the abdomen, thighs, or hips, through liposuction. The harvested fat is then purified and injected into the breasts to increase their size and improve their shape. This method is preferred by some patients as it uses their own body tissue, reducing the risk of allergic reactions and providing a more natural - looking and - feeling result compared to traditional breast implants.

Advantages of Fat Breast Augmentation

Advantage Explanation
Natural Look and Feel Since the fat used is from the patient's own body, the augmented breasts look and feel more natural compared to breasts with implants.
Simultaneous Body Contouring The liposuction step in fat breast augmentation allows for body contouring in the donor area, helping to sculpt other parts of the body while enhancing the breasts.
Reduced Risk of Complications There is no risk of implant - related complications such as capsular contracture, implant rupture, or allergic reactions to implant materials.

Limitations of Fat Breast Augmentation

Limitation Explanation
Limited Volume Increase It is generally not possible to achieve a large increase in breast size with fat transfer. The amount of fat that can be safely transferred is limited, and multiple sessions may be required for significant volume enhancement.
Fat Reabsorption Some of the transferred fat may be reabsorbed by the body over time, which means that the initial volume increase may not be permanent. Usually, a certain percentage of the transferred fat will remain, but this can vary from patient to patient.
Skill - Dependent Procedure The success of the procedure highly depends on the surgeon's skill in harvesting, processing, and injecting the fat. An inexperienced surgeon may result in uneven fat distribution or poor survival of the transferred fat.

Preparing for Fat Breast Augmentation

Consultation

During the consultation, it is essential to have an open and honest conversation with the surgeon. The surgeon will assess your overall health, your medical history, and your expectations for the procedure. You should bring up any concerns you have, such as pain management, recovery time, and the final result. They will also discuss the donor areas for fat harvesting, the amount of fat that can be transferred, and the expected outcome.

Medical Evaluation

A comprehensive medical evaluation is usually conducted before the surgery. This may include blood tests, a physical examination, and possibly a mammogram, especially for older patients or those with a family history of breast issues. The purpose of these tests is to ensure that you are in good health and can safely undergo the procedure.

Lifestyle Changes

  • Smoking: Smoking can interfere with the healing process, so it is recommended to quit smoking several weeks before the surgery. Smoking reduces blood flow, which can affect the survival of the transferred fat.
  • Medications: Inform your surgeon about all the medications you are taking, including over - the - counter drugs and supplements. Some medications may increase the risk of bleeding or interact with the anesthesia, so your surgeon may advise you to stop taking certain medications for a period before the surgery.
  • Alcohol: Reducing alcohol consumption before the surgery is also advisable as alcohol can affect the body's ability to heal and may interact with anesthesia and pain medications.

The Fat Breast Augmentation Procedure

Fat Harvesting

The first step in fat breast augmentation is fat harvesting. The surgeon uses liposuction to remove fat from the donor area. Common donor areas include the abdomen, thighs, hips, and buttocks. The liposuction technique used may vary depending on the surgeon's preference and the patient's anatomy. After the fat is removed, it is carefully processed to remove any impurities, such as blood and fluid, to ensure a higher survival rate of the fat cells when injected into the breasts.

Fat Injection

Once the fat is processed, it is injected into the breasts using small cannulas. The surgeon carefully distributes the fat in multiple layers within the breast tissue to create a smooth and natural - looking result. The injection sites are typically very small, resulting in minimal scarring. The amount of fat injected into each breast is carefully calculated based on the patient's desired outcome and the amount of fat available from the donor area.

Duration of the Procedure

The entire fat breast augmentation procedure usually takes between two to four hours, depending on the amount of fat to be harvested and injected. However, this can vary depending on individual factors and the complexity of the case.

Recovery After Fat Breast Augmentation

Immediate Post - Operative Period

After the surgery, you will be monitored in a recovery area until the effects of the anesthesia wear off. You may experience some swelling, bruising, and discomfort in both the donor area and the breasts. The surgeon will provide you with pain medication to manage the pain. You will also be given a compression garment to wear on the donor area to reduce swelling and help with the healing process.

Return to Normal Activities

  • Work: If you have a desk job, you may be able to return to work within a few days to a week after the surgery. However, if your job involves physical labor or strenuous activity, you may need to take two to three weeks off.
  • Exercise: It is recommended to avoid strenuous exercise for at least four to six weeks after the surgery to allow the transferred fat to settle and the body to heal. Light walking is usually encouraged in the early days of recovery to promote blood circulation.

Long - Term Recovery

Over the next few months, the swelling will gradually subside, and the final result of the fat breast augmentation will become more apparent. Some of the transferred fat may be reabsorbed by the body during the first few months, but the remaining fat should be relatively stable. It is important to follow up with your surgeon regularly to monitor your recovery and address any concerns.

FAQs about Fat Breast Augmentation in New York City

Is fat breast augmentation safe?

Fat breast augmentation is generally considered a safe procedure when performed by a qualified and experienced surgeon. However, like any surgical procedure, it does carry some risks, such as infection, bleeding, uneven fat distribution, and fat reabsorption. Your surgeon will thoroughly assess your health before the surgery to minimize these risks.

Can I breastfeed after fat breast augmentation?

In most cases, fat breast augmentation should not interfere with your ability to breastfeed. Since the procedure does not involve the use of implants near the milk ducts and the fat transfer is usually in the subcutaneous layer, the breast tissue's normal function is likely to remain intact. However, it is always best to discuss this with your surgeon before the procedure.

How long does the result of fat breast augmentation last?

The results of fat breast augmentation can be long - lasting, but some of the transferred fat may be reabsorbed by the body over time. After the initial few months, the remaining fat should be relatively stable. Maintaining a stable weight can also help preserve the results. In some cases, additional fat transfer sessions may be required to maintain or enhance the desired volume.
